Description
This trail, appearing variously as part of the Lake to Lake Loop, Trail 4, and Gravel Road Climb for bikers, is an easy converted gravel road that now serves as a core arterial trail within the park. It begins at the bridge over Lacamas Creek and the scenic Lower Falls. It then curves from to the east and then north to end at another road-trail that continues the Lake to Lake route. Along the way you'll pass many side trails.
